They clock 30-36 inches in length, and 22 pounds in weight.
A well-fed male can measure a whole 45 pounds.
They have a shaggy and gray-ish fur coat.
Their hands are naked and highly dexterous.
Raccoons are native to North America.
They were also introduced to Europe due to the fur-trade.
Due to a popular cartoon in the 70's featuring a raccoon,
Japan imported huge numbers of raccoons for pet-keeping.
This totally backfired - they're now facing a significant raccoon problem.
They like forested areas since they use trees as an emergency escape route
In urban areas they often inhabit abandoned houses.
Raccoon's are not picky feeders.
A.k.a opportunistic feeders - but they especially like seafood.
Urban raccoons will gladly feast on what the local garbage bins offer.
Its diet is largely dependant on geographical location.
Raccoon mom's usually have 1-6 kits,
which are born deaf and blind
They can live for as long as 20 years.
In urban areas traffic accidents are cause 90% of their deaths.
They are extremely intelligent and can remember a solution to a problem for two years
